How are smart water meters driving digital water and AI transformation in Doha?
Doha’s nationwide smart meter rollout is replacing manual readings with real-time, data-rich monitoring. This transition strengthens leak detection, enhances customer insight, and provides the essential data backbone for AI-enabled water operations, allowing for predictive demand forecasting and optimized network performance.

Smart water meters in Doha are rapidly reshaping how the city monitors, manages, and optimizes its water network. As part of Doha’s wider digital water and AI transformation, these intelligent meters provide the foundation for real-time insight, improved customer engagement, and more proactive utility operations.

From Manual Readings to Intelligent Smart Meter Monitoring

Smart water meters create a continuous flow of consumption data, giving utilities a level of visibility that traditional systems cannot provide. This moves Doha’s water sector from periodic data snapshots to a dynamic operating environment.

Strengthening Leak Detection and Network Integrity

Early leak detection is a primary benefit. When unusual patterns appear, utilities identify hidden leaks long before they evolve into major system issues, reducing water loss and operational disruption.

Building the Data Backbone for AI in Doha’s Water Utility

Machine Learning systems rely on continuous, high-quality inputs to forecast demand and optimize pumping. Smart meters act as the digital backbone that enables the transition to advanced AI-driven operations.


Frequently Asked Questions

How are smart water meters transforming Doha's water sector?
They replace manual processes with real-time data monitoring, providing the infrastructure needed for digital water management and AI integration.

Do smart meters help with leak detection?
Yes. By identifying anomalies in water flow immediately, smart meters allow for rapid intervention before leaks cause significant damage or loss.

Why is high-quality data necessary for AI in water utilities?
AI and Machine Learning models require consistent, granular data to accurately predict demand and automate pumping schedules effectively.
